I don't know about you, but in my house, we are always losing the remotes for the t.v. Usually, they end up hidden underneath something or falling into the cavernous depths of the couch. I have been saying for months that I would make a quick remote pocket to put on the back of the couch, so that I have a place to put the remotes, every time, where they aren't going to fall into the abyss, and I always have access to them.

The other day I finally just did it. I used some scrap yarn I harvested from a chewed-up lap blanket, just some cheap acrylic that I didn't mind giving up.

This is just one small step in the mountain of organizational needs around the house, but the help was twofold: I made use of some of the yarn I had lying around, AND I found a place for my remotes. Win-win!
